Patent number: 10019102Abstract: A touch screen and a terminal are disclosed. The touch screen comprises: a touch panel, at least three pick-up devices, and a data calculation module, whereof: the touch panel covers the pick-up devices and is used to provide a touch operation platform; the pick-up devices are used to detect effective sound signals produced by touch operations, and to record detection time; and the data calculation module is used to ascertain, on the basis of recorded detection times, the time differential of the effective sound signal detected by each pick-up device, and to calculate the position of a touch-point by using the time differential and the path differential from a touch-point to each pick-up device.Type: GrantFiled: April 29, 2014Date of Patent: July 10, 2018Assignee: ZTE CorporationInventors: Jiali Zhao, Weiping Wang

Patent number: 8219571Abstract: Provided are an object verification apparatus and method. The object verification apparatus includes a matching unit performing a plurality of different matching algorithms on a query image and generating a plurality of scores; a score normalization unit normalizing each of the generated scores to be adaptive to the query image; a weight estimation unit estimating weights of the normalized scores based on the respective matching algorithms applied; and a score fusion unit fusing the normalized scores by respectively applying the weights estimated by the weight estimation unit to the normalized scores.Type: GrantFiled: February 21, 2007Date of Patent: July 10, 2012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Haibing Ren, Seok-cheol Kee, Haitao Wang, Jiali Zhao

Patent number: 7715659Abstract: An apparatus for and method of performing a most informative feature extraction (MIFE) method in which a facial image is separated into sub-regions, and each sub-region makes individual contribution for performing facial recognition. Specifically, each sub-region is subjected to a sub-region based adaptive gamma (SadaGamma) correction or sub-region based histogram equalization (SHE) in order to account for different illuminations and expressions. A set of reference images is also divided into sub-regions and subjected to the SadaGamma correction or SHE. A comparison is made between the each corrected sub-region and each corresponding sub-region of the reference images. Based upon the comparisons made individually for the sub-regions of the facial image, one of the stored reference images having the greatest correspondence is chosen.Type: GrantFiled: July 19, 2004Date of Patent: May 11, 2010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Jiali Zhao, Dejun Wang, Haibing Ren, Seokcheol Kee

Patent number: 7711181Abstract: There is provided a method of estimating disparity for 3D object recognition. The method includes obtaining a plurality of images having different resolutions for the stereo image, estimating a disparity map for a lowest-resolution level image, estimating a coarse disparity map for an upper resolution level image by using the disparity, obtaining a fine disparity map for the upper resolution level image by using the coarse disparity, and outputting the fine disparity map as a final disparity map for the stereo image if the upper resolution level image has a resolution of a highest level.Type: GrantFiled: June 29, 2005Date of Patent: May 4, 2010Assignee: Samsung Electroncis Co., Ltd.Inventors: Seokcheol Kee, Haibing Ren, Jiali Zhao

Patent number: 7558763Abstract: A image verification method, medium, and apparatus using a local binary pattern (LBP) discriminant technique. The verification method includes generating a kernel fisher discriminant analysis (KFDA) basis vector by using the LBP feature of an input image, obtaining a Chi square inner product by using the LBP feature of an image registered in advance and a kernel LBP feature and projecting to a KFDA basis vector, obtaining a Chi square inner product by using the LBP feature of a query image and a kernel LBP feature and projecting to a KFDA basis vector, and obtaining the similarity degree of the target image and the query image that are obtained as Chi square inner product results, and projected to the KFDA basis vector. According to the method, medium, and apparatus, the KFDA based LBP shows superior performance over conventional LBP, KFDA, and biometric experimentation environment (BEE) baseline algorithms.Type: GrantFiled: June 19, 2006Date of Patent: July 7, 2009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Jiali Zhao, Seokcheol Kee, Haitao Wang, Haibing Ren, Wonjun Hwang

Publication number: 20080166026Abstract: A face descriptor generating method and apparatus and face recognition method and apparatus using extended local binary pattern (LBP) are provided. Since LBP features are selected by performing a supervised learning process on the extended LBP features and the selected extended LBP features are used in face recognition, it is possible to reduce errors in face recognition or identity verification and to increase face recognition efficiency. In addition, the extended LBP features are used so that it is possible to overcome the problem of time-consumption of the process.Type: ApplicationFiled: August 1, 2007Publication date: July 10, 2008Applicant: S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S CO., LTD.Inventors: Xiangsheng Huang, Won-jun Hwang, Jiali Zhao, Young-su Moon, Gyu-tae Park

Patent number: 7280434Abstract: A global localization apparatus, medium, and method, with the global localization method including selecting one from a plurality of samples and shifting the selected sample according to a movement of a robot, generating a new sample within a predetermined range of the shifted sample, determining either the shifted sample or the new sample as a next sample at a next time step according to a predetermined condition for the shifted sample and the next sample, repeating for all the samples, and estimating a next position of the robot according to positions of the next samples when the number of next samples is equal to or larger than the maximum number of samples.Type: GrantFiled: March 25, 2005Date of Patent: October 9, 2007Assignee: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d.Inventors: Dejun Wang, Jiali Zhao, Seokcheol Kee

Publication number: 20060285769Abstract: A method, apparatus, and medium for removing shading of an image are provided. The method of removing shading of an image includes: smoothing an input image; performing a gradient operation for the input image; performing normalization using the smoothed image and the images for which the gradient operation is performed; and integrating the normalized images. The apparatus for removing shading of an image includes: a smoothing unit smoothing an input image using a predetermined smoothing kernel; a gradient operation unit performing a gradient operation for the input image using a predetermined gradient operator; a normalization unit performing normalization using the smoothed image and the images for which the gradient operation is performed; and an image integration unit integrating the normalized images.Type: ApplicationFiled: June 20, 2006Publication date: December 21, 2006Applicant: S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S CO., LTD.Inventors: Haitao Wang, Seokcheol Kee, Jiali Zhao, Haibing Ren
